Do you wake up excited to work on APIs in AWS? If so, you will focus on building out ourRESTfulAPIs using API Gateway, Lambda, Cognito, DynamoDB. These APIs serve our customers, our applications and our internal users. Currently most of our APIs are written using C# / . Net Core, you will help shape our future API landscape and accelerated API development using AWS technologies.
You must be a strongAWS developer, confident in code quality, advocate for best practices and patterns, think security first and be comfortable working in an agile team using continuous delivery.
Essential Skills and Responsibilities:
Strong AWS Developer using API Gateway, Lambda, DynamoDB, RDS, CloudWatch, CloudFormation
Write unit and integration tests for API endpoints
Pay careful attention to authorization and authentication concerns as they relate to APIs
You insist on a robust delivery pipeline (AWS Build Tools)
Participate in Sprint Planning, Retrospective and Daily Stand Up meetings
Do what it takes to help the development team complete the sprint
Critical thinking and problem solving
Good written and verbal communication skills
You will be a great fit if:
You insist on best patterns and practices, code consistency
You believe in small batch development and deployment
You understand common strategies for code reuse across multiple APIs
You understand strategies for safely, continuously deploying code
You love to learn, and you learn fast
You like working on a team collaboratively to solve complex problems
You have a growth mindset
You are a fan of pair programming and sharing your work
You actively seek out help when you are stuck
You are willing to have your point of view challenged, and to respectfully challenge other points of view
You are willing to be held accountable and to hold others accountable
You like having your work peer reviewed, and peer reviewing other team members work
Finishing quality work on time brings you immense pleasure
You are able to jump in to our C# / . Net Core API layer if necessary
Recommended Skills (not essential):
Implementation of REST API endpoints using C# / Web API / . Net Core / Entity Framework
SQS, SNS, S3
